Molson & Yvan Cournoyer help troubled young adults…

As part of the community investment launch on Wednesday, Molson donated $20,000 to Le Boulot vers, a local Montreal organization that helps troubled young adults reintegrate society through customized cabinet-making training. As seen in the photo below, Yvan Cournoyer was on hand to celebrate Molson’s commitment to helping the community.
